Erin has strengthened into a powerful Category 4 hurricane in the Caribbean, the National Hurricane Center said Saturday.
The storm is about 150 miles northeast of Anguilla with maximum sustained winds of 130 mph. It is moving west-northwest at 20 mph and is not expected to hit land, although strong winds are affecting nearby islands.
Puerto Rico (San Juan): Variably cloudy skies with scattered showers and isolated thunderstorms Friday. Highs near 91°F with east winds at 10–15 mph. Conditions will worsen over the weekend, with 90% rain chances on Sunday and breezy south-southwest winds up to 20 mph as Erin passes north.
